Private Joseph Arthur Christian (Service No:V501041) enlisted in the ACMF on 19 January 1942. In 1944 DDG Manpower recommended twenty weeks Leave Without Pay (LWOP) to work for T Borthwick & Sons, Portland (abattoir). Private Christian was attached to 13 Garrison Battalion at Discharge on 12 April 1946. Older brothers (Ernest in WWI and John in WWII) also served in the Army.
Joe was born in Beulah, Victoria in 1910, youngest of eight children of Henry Christian (b1862 in Gerang Gerung, Victoria) and Emily (Em) Landt (b1873 at Rupanyup, Victoria0. Henry (a Farmer) and Em married in 1894 in Aubrey, Victoria and settled in Willenabrina, Warracknabeal where they raised their family and Henry was a Farmer.
Joe worked as a Farm Labourer in Warracknabeal and in 1934 in Beulah married Lila Gertrude MacPherson (b1913 in Beulah, Victoria). Joe and Lila lived in Beulah where Joe was a Greengrocer before moving to Portland where he worked as a Labourer for T Borthwick & Sons in the abattoir. Following his Discharge, Joe and Lila settled in Melbourne where they raised their family and Joe worked as a Coolstore Hand. Joe died in 1994 and Lila in 2006.
